Duquette Park is a serene outdoor space nestled in the heart of Montréal, QC, offering visitors a peaceful retreat from the hustle and bustle of city life.
With its lush greenery, winding trails, and picturesque views, Duquette Park provides a tranquil setting for individuals to relax, unwind, and connect with nature.
Generated from their business information